5.4 Sleep Mode and Automatic Standby
These features help reduce oxidation of the desoldering tip, minimize wear on the heating element, and conserve energy.

Image 5.3: Visual representation of the sleep mode and automatic shutdown timers.
- Sleep Mode: When the desoldering gun is placed in its holder for a user-defined period (0-120 minutes), the station automatically enters sleep mode, reducing the tip temperature. Setting the sleep timer to "0" disables this feature.
- Automatic Standby: If the unit remains in sleep mode for more than 30 minutes without being reactivated, the power to the heating element is automatically cut off, and the unit enters standby mode to further prolong the heating element's lifespan.
5.5 How to Desolder
Follow these steps for effective desoldering:

Image 5.4: A visual guide illustrating the four key steps for desoldering with the WEP 948D-I.
- Choose Nozzle: Select a desoldering nozzle that matches the size of the solder joint you intend to remove.
- Set Temperature & Preheat: Set the desired temperature (e.g., 380°C - 480°C). Allow approximately 3 minutes for the gun to preheat. A beep will indicate it's ready.
- Apply Heat & Fresh Solder: Place the nozzle over the solder joint. If the solder is difficult to melt, add a small amount of fresh solder to the joint. This helps improve heat transfer and flow. Gently wiggle the gun to ensure the solder melts completely.
- Remove Solder: Once the solder is fully molten, press the trigger on the desoldering gun to activate the vacuum pump and remove the solder.

6. Maintenance
Regular maintenance ensures the longevity and optimal performance of your desoldering station.
- Cleaning the Desoldering Gun Tip: Use the provided cleaning pins to clear any solder blockages from the nozzle and internal passages of the desoldering gun. Perform this regularly, especially after heavy use.
- Emptying Solder Residue Chamber: The solder residue collection chamber should be emptied regularly to prevent buildup and maintain vacuum efficiency. Disconnect power and allow the unit to cool before opening and cleaning.
- Replacing Filters: Periodically inspect and replace the filtration adsorbents and ceramic filters as they become saturated with solder fumes and particles. This maintains air quality and vacuum performance.
- General Cleaning: Keep the main unit and desoldering gun clean from dust and debris using a soft, dry cloth. Do not use abrasive cleaners or solvents.
7. Troubleshooting
| Problem | Possible Cause | Solution |
|---|---|---|
| No power | Power cord not connected; Power switch off; Incorrect voltage. | Ensure power cord is securely plugged in. Turn power switch ON. Verify power outlet is 220-240V. |
| Desoldering gun not heating | Heating element failure; Loose connection; Unit in sleep/standby mode. | Check gun connection. Reactivate from sleep/standby by picking up the gun. If issue persists, contact support. |
| Weak vacuum suction | Clogged nozzle; Full solder residue chamber; Clogged filters. | Clean nozzle with cleaning pins. Empty solder residue chamber. Replace filtration adsorbents and ceramic filters. |
| Temperature display inaccurate | Sensor issue; Calibration needed. | Contact technical support for assistance. |
